Cheapest Available Hunting Valley and Nearby 3 Bedroom Apartments

As of September 15, 2025 the lowest priced 3 Bedroom apartment unit in Hunting Valley, OH is the 3D Model starting from $1,450 at The Drake in the Downtown Mayfield Heights neighborhood. The second most affordable Hunting Valley 3 Bedroom is the 3B2BFE Model at Gates Mills Place starting at $1,626 . The average price for all 3 Bedroom apartments in Hunting Valley is currently $3,173.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Hunting Valley Apartments

How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Hunting Valley Apartment?

The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Hunting Valley is $3,173.

What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Hunting Valley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Hunting Valley is a 2,500 square feet unit starting from $6,400 at Luxe at Pepper Pike.

What is the average size for Hunting Valley 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Hunting Valley is currently 1,881 sq ft.
